As an employee of the Fairfield County Board of Developmental Disabilities (FCBDD), the job incumbent shall comply with all Board policies at all times, and shall demonstrate respect for, support dignity of, and observe the rights of all individuals served by the agency. This role involves performing individualized service and support administration functions for designated individuals, assisting them in identifying choices, preferences, and strengths through a self-determination planning process. The coordinator collaborates with individuals, their teams, and providers to develop person-centered plans, behavioral support strategies, and manage individual budgets. This position requires maintaining documentation, monitoring services, responding to emergencies, developing community resources, and assisting with waiver funding processes. Additionally, the role involves communication, training, and other duties as directed.
